Chapter 4: Operation

64 of 110

It is important to note that the recipe book only stores and recalls recipes. The blender will
operate on the current recipe only
, so a recipe must be recalled from the book to the current
recipe for it to be active.

Each recipe stored in the recipe book may be displayed and/or modified. Only the current
recipe will be blended.

Always verify that the Current Recipe is showing what you want to run, and that the
correct recipe has been
downloaded from the book.

The recipe book section contains the following Items:

• Save Running Recipe to the Book

• Load a Stored Recipe from the Book

• Display a Stored Recipe

• Erase One Recipe or the Entire Recipe Book

Save Running Recipe to the Book

The save current recipe to book function allows the operator to save the contents of the
current recipe to the recipe book under a desired number.

Upon selecting this function, the operator will be prompted for a reference recipe number.
This may be any number from 1 to 20.

The assigned recipe number will be used for all further references to this recipe until deleted.
The operator should be familiar with the recipe numbers used. We suggest keeping a loose-
leaf notebook with 20 tabbed pages as a reference to what is kept in the blender so this can be
the standard for all blenders in the plant, etc. To save a running recipe to the Recipe Book
perform the following steps:

1. Enter the Recipe Book by touching the Recipe Book icon located on the Recipe

Screen.

2. Select a stored recipe by changing the number next to “Recipe #.”

3. Touch “Save Running Recipe” and then “Done”.

Load a Saved Recipe from the Book

The load from book function allows the operator to retrieve a previously stored recipe from
the recipe book and install it into the current recipe menu. This will overwrite the current
recipe, so make sure that it has been saved to the book before installing a new recipe in its
place. To load a previously stored recipe from the Recipe Book:
